SACAS Conducts Value-Added Course on Cinematography
The Department of Visual Communication at S.A. College of Arts & Science organized a five-day Value-Added Course titled “Cinematography & Visual Storytelling” from March 9 to 13, 2026, at the SACAS Theatre. The programme was conducted between 9:00 a.m. and 4:00 p.m. under the coordination of Prof. R.D. Balaji.
The course was led by renowned cinematographer and educator Mr. R. Narayan Kumar, who shared his 30 years of professional experience with the students. The sessions covered the fundamentals of cinematography, visual storytelling, shot composition, and cinematic techniques.
Industry experts also interacted with the participants. Mr. Ramcharan from Zeiss Lens demonstrated cinema lenses, while Mr. Yuvaraj from Sony introduced high-end cameras. Cinematographer Mr. Shermin delivered a session on lighting techniques and screened his short film. Director Mr. Avinash Prakash screened his film Naangal and shared insights into filmmaking.
The report of the programme was compiled by Dr. Kamna Kandpal. The department expressed gratitude to the Principal, Director, and Correspondent for their support.
